RESOURCE PARENTFull-Time | Live-In Position

?? Together California

Together California is seeking compassionate, dependable, and nurturing individuals or couples to serve as Resource Parents within our foster care village community. Resource Parents play a vital role in providing a safe, stable, and supportive home environment for children and youth in foster care while helping them heal, grow, and thrive.

This is a unique live-in opportunity in which Resource Parents reside in agency-provided village homes while caring for foster youth in a family-style setting.


Position Summary

The Resource Parent is responsible for creating and maintaining a healthy, structured, and supportive home environment for children placed in their care. Resource Parents work closely with case workers, therapists, schools, and the Together California team to support each child’s emotional, educational, behavioral, and developmental needs.

Resource Parents serve as positive role models while helping youth achieve stability, permanency, and personal growth.

Housing Requirement

This position requires Resource Parents to reside in agency-provided homes located within the Together California village community.

Because the housing provided is directly connected to placement needs, applicants must also maintain access to alternative housing arrangements in the event employment or placement circumstances change.
